"Last night County Executive Innamorato presented her [----] budget. Here are my two main takeaways: 🧵 (1/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:18Z [---] followers, [----] engagements

"1. Doing nothing is not an option. If the millage rate is not raised budgets for core functions like our county jail roads parks and emergency dispatch will need to be slashed necessitating significant layoffs. (2/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:18Z [---] followers, [----] engagements

"Our general fund will also be depleted removing our ability to respond to adverse events and lowering our credit rating. (3/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:18Z [---] followers, [----] engagements

"2. This problem was not created overnight. Allegheny County has had a structural deficit since [----] and instead of righting the ship the previous administration and iteration of County Council chose to sail further into the storm. (4/17)"

"Now for a more detailed look into the budget. County Executive Innamorato proposed a 3% increase in spending raising the budget to approximately $1.2 billion. (5/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:19Z [---] followers, [----] engagements

"In order to pay for this budget the County Executive proposed a [---] mill increase which is a 46.5% increase on the current county millage rate of [----] mills. This corresponds to an approximately $182 yearly increase in county taxes for the median household. (6/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:19Z [---] followers, [----] engagements

"In addition to the millage increase the County Executive also is proposing an increase in the Homestead Exemption from $18000 to $21000 resulting in a bit of savings that will especially help those living in less affluent areas. (7/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:19Z [---] followers, [---] engagements

"At this point you're probably wondering how an only 3% increase in spending leads to a 46.5% increase in county real estate taxes. First county revenue also consists of federal and state funding as well as programs like the sales and alcohol taxes. (8/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:19Z [---] followers, [---] engagements

"However a bigger factor is that the county has been operating at a budgetary deficit since [----]. This year the county is operating at a $81 million budgetary deficit created through last year's budget (9/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:19Z [---] followers, [---] engagements

"a hole which is being plugged by $48 million in temporary COVID ARPA funding and $33 million from the general fund. (10/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:19Z [---] followers, [---] engagements

"In a typical year the county will also gain 1-2% in assessed value from tax appeals but this year is projected to lose 1.74% due to the decreased common level ratio and commercial reassessments. (11/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:19Z [---] followers, [---] engagements

"Add in the lack of a millage increase since [----] no countywide reassessment since [----] and the rising cost of goods and services the county relies upon and you can see why we have reached this point. (12/17)"
X Link 2024-10-09T12:19Z [---] followers, [---] engagements

"Two important opportunities to lower your real estate taxes that I've found many people aren't aware of: [--]. Homestead exemption. You're eligible if you own the home you live in. It lowers your home's taxed value by $18k. Apply at (1/3) https://www.alleghenycounty.us/Services/Property-Assessment-and-Real-Estate/Tax-Abatements-and-Exemptions/HomesteadFarmstead-Exclusion-Act-50 https://www.alleghenycounty.us/Services/Property-Assessment-and-Real-Estate/Tax-Abatements-and-Exemptions/HomesteadFarmstead-Exclusion-Act-50"
X Link 2024-12-21T15:12Z [---] followers, 26.2K engagements

"2. Senior tax relief program. Eligible if you've lived in and owned a home in AC for the last 10+ years are 60+ (or have a disability) and have an income low enough to qualify. We are outside of application window but you can apply at in February (2/3) https://alleghenycountytreasurer.us/real-estate-tax/real-estate-tax-2/ https://alleghenycountytreasurer.us/real-estate-tax/real-estate-tax-2/"
X Link 2024-12-21T15:12Z [---] followers, [----] engagements

"The Commonwealth also recently expanded their contribution to the senior tax relief program and that window is open until 12/31. That income threshold is $45k and you can apply at (3/3) https://www.pa.gov/agencies/revenue/incentives-credits-and-programs/ptrr.html#::text=The%20Property%20Tax%2FRent%20Rebatedisabilities%20age%2018%20and%20older https://www.pa.gov/agencies/revenue/incentives-credits-and-programs/ptrr.html#::text=The%20Property%20Tax%2FRent%20Rebatedisabilities%20age%2018%20and%20older"
